Center Brake Pipe

  1. Perform the accumulator down drive. (Hybrid model) Ref. to BRAKE>BRAKE SYSTEM>OPERATION>ACCUMULATOR DOWN DRIVE .
  2. Disconnect the ground terminal from battery sensor. Ref. to REPAIR CONTENTS>REPAIR CONTENTS>NOTE>BATTERY .
    NOTE: For the hybrid model, disconnect the battery negative terminal.
  3. Lift up the vehicle, and then remove the rear wheels.
  4. Remove the crossmember support - rear RH. Ref. to FRONT SUSPENSION>CROSSMEMBER SUPPORT>REMOVAL .
  5. Remove the fuel tank protector.
  6. Remove the floor under protector RH. Ref. to EXTERIOR/INTERIOR TRIM>FLOOR UNDER PROTECTOR>REMOVAL .
  7. Remove the rear exhaust pipe. Ref. to EXHAUST (H4DO (EXCEPT FOR HEV))>REAR EXHAUST PIPE>REMOVAL .
  8. Remove the propeller shaft assembly. Ref. to DRIVE SHAFT SYSTEM>PROPELLER SHAFT>REMOVAL .
  9. Remove the rear differential.
  10. Remove the fuel tank.
  11. Remove the support - sub frame.
    CAUTION: Support the sub frame assembly with a transmission jack so that an excessive force is not applied to the rear suspension assembly.

  12. Remove the pipe assembly center.
    1. Separate each brake pipe using a flare nut wrench.
      • Except for hybrid model

      • Hybrid model

    2. Remove the pipe assembly center.
